What the inspector found

An inspection scores three things: how food is handled, the physical condition of the premises, and how much the inspector trusts management to keep standards up. At Tesco the inspector recorded concerns over the condition of the premises. Because the overall rating is only ever as strong as its weakest area, that is what holds the score down.

Is Tesco safe to eat at?

A 2 means the inspector found problems the business is required to fix. The supermarket is not shut down, a rating is not a closure order, but standards were found to be below what the law expects at the time of inspection.

When was Tesco last inspected?

Tesco was last inspected on 28 March 2026, 3 months ago. Food hygiene inspections are unannounced, and the rating is published by Solihull Council rather than by the business.

What did the inspector find at Tesco?

The inspector scored three areas. Hygienic food handling was rated "good", the cleanliness and condition of the building "improvement necessary", and confidence in the management of food safety "generally satisfactory". Lower concern in all three is what earns a high overall rating.

Who decides the rating?

Solihull Council inspects Tesco and sets the rating; the Food Standards Agency publishes it. Neither the business nor this site can change a rating, a business that disagrees can appeal to its council, and can request a re-inspection once it has fixed the problems.
